NE592D8R2 belongs to the category of integrated circuits (ICs).
This IC is commonly used in electronic circuits for amplification and signal processing.
NE592D8R2 is available in an 8-pin dual in-line package (DIP).
The essence of NE592D8R2 lies in its ability to amplify weak signals while maintaining high fidelity.
NE592D8R2 is typically sold in reels or tubes, with a quantity of 250 units per reel/tube.
NE592D8R2 operates based on the principles of differential amplification. It takes in an input signal and amplifies it, while maintaining the phase and fidelity of the original signal. The IC utilizes internal circuitry to achieve high gain and wide bandwidth.

Q: What is NE592D8R2? A: NE592D8R2 is a high-performance, low-power video amplifier with differential inputs and outputs.
Q: What are the typical applications of NE592D8R2? A: NE592D8R2 is commonly used in video systems, RF amplifiers, and other high-frequency signal processing applications.
Q: What is the voltage supply range for NE592D8R2? A: NE592D8R2 operates on a voltage supply range of 4V to 12V.
Q: What is the bandwidth of NE592D8R2? A: NE592D8R2 has a bandwidth of typically 200 MHz, making it suitable for high-frequency applications.
Q: Can NE592D8R2 be used as a single-ended amplifier? A: Yes, NE592D8R2 can be used as a single-ended amplifier by grounding one of the differential inputs.
Q: Does NE592D8R2 have built-in protection features? A: No, NE592D8R2 does not have built-in protection features. External protection circuitry may be required.
Q: What is the input voltage range for NE592D8R2? A: The input voltage range for NE592D8R2 is typically ±1V.
Q: Can NE592D8R2 operate at high temperatures? A: Yes, NE592D8R2 is designed to operate at extended temperature ranges, typically up to 125°C.
Q: Is NE592D8R2 suitable for low-power applications? A: Yes, NE592D8R2 is a low-power amplifier, making it suitable for battery-powered or energy-efficient devices.
Q: Are there any recommended external components for NE592D8R2? A: Yes, NE592D8R2 requires external resistors and capacitors for proper operation. The datasheet provides detailed guidelines for component selection.
